Title: ENLARGED BLOCK SIZES AND MOTION SEARCH RANGES FOR HIGH DEFINITION VIDEO CODING
Authors: Yunyang Dai; University of Southern California 
 Qi Zhang; University of Southern California 
 Siwei Ma; University of Southern California 
 C.-C. Jay Kuo; University of Southern California 
Abstract: A rate-distortion (R-D) model is derived to investigate the potential coding gain from the use of a larger macroblock size for high definition (HD) video coding in this work. Coding rates of using different block sizes for HD video coding are compared with the R-D model, and limitations of the current coding techniques that might impede the additional R-D gain of using enlarged MB for HD coding are explained. Experiments show that an average bit rate gain of 27 % across QP range can be achieved by using enlarged MB and extended motion search range.
